What is partner enablement finance?
Definition
Partner enablement in finance refers to the structured approach of equipping internal stakeholders, business units, or external partners with the financial tools, insights, and capabilities needed to make informed decisions and drive business performance. It focuses on aligning finance with operational teams to support strategic outcomes.
This concept is central to modern finance functions and is often implemented through frameworks like the Finance Business Partner Framework, enhancing collaboration and decision-making across the organization.
How Partner Enablement Works
Partner enablement involves embedding finance expertise into business processes, ensuring that stakeholders have access to relevant financial data, insights, and guidance. Finance teams act as strategic advisors rather than just reporting functions.
It strengthens financial reporting and ensures alignment between operational activities and financial objectives.
Data sharing: Provide stakeholders with real-time financial insights
Advisory support: Offer guidance on budgeting, forecasting, and investments
Performance tracking: Monitor key financial and operational metrics
Collaboration: Align finance with business units for decision-making
Core Components of Partner Enablement
Effective partner enablement relies on several interconnected elements that ensure seamless collaboration and insight delivery.
Financial data accessibility: Real-time dashboards and reporting tools
Standardized processes: Consistent financial frameworks and policies
Decision support models: Analytical tools for evaluating business scenarios
Governance: Controls to ensure data accuracy and compliance
